| Abstract | Nb2O5 nanoparticles have been successfully synthesized and modified via a hydrothermal process on commercial Nb2O5 powder. In the reaction process, in addition to the commercial Nb2O5 powder, H2O2 and NH3 aqueous solutions have also been used as precursors. The crystallographic phases and optical properties were examined by X-ray diffraction (XRD) and diffuse reflectance (DR) UV–vis spectroscopic methods, respectively. Morphology of the produced samples were studied using a field emission scaning electron microscope (FE-SEM). The photocatalytic activity of modified Nb2O5 NPs on degradation of MB and RhB dyes were examined, that obtained results show higher photocatalytic efficiency for MB dye compared to RhB. This efficiency difference has been attributed to the chemical structure of the dyes and the nature of functional groups attached on the dye molecule. Photodegradation of MB and RhB in water follows roughly the pseudo-first-order reaction. |
